Party oyster crackers

I'm compulsively preparing snacks for the next two road trips -- Va Beach this coming weekend, Florida the weekend after that -- because I'd like to keep us out of gas station convenience stores along the way.

This morning I made these. I might have to buy some more oyster crackers if I keep eating them.


1 package oyster crackers (10-12 oz)
1 package ranch dressing mix (the powdered stuff)
1/2 tsp. lemon pepper (Gwen! Another use for the spice)
1/4-1/2 c. vegetable oil


Preheat oven to 250. Mix dressing mix, lemon pepper and vegetable oil in a large bowl. Add oyster crackers and toss to coat well.
Pour onto baking sheet and bake for 18-20 minutes. Transfer to paper towels to soak up all the excess vegetable oil. Store in airtight container.
